Department for Environment Food & Rural Affairs
Develop and Pilot Approaches to Surveillance for Antimicrobial Resistance (AMR) in Equine (Lot 2)
£268,052 — awarded.

The Veterinary Medicine Directorate (VMD) has commissioned research to develop and pilot different approaches to surveillance for antibiotic resistance in equines in the UK.
The aim of the project will inform representative UK-wide surveillance of antibiotic resistance in commensal bacteria carried by equine populations.
